    What's special

    Welcome to this classic home in a boutique 1930's cooperative on a tree-lined street in the Upper East Side. Spacious with many original details including beamed 9 foot ceilings, a formal entry foyer and hardwood floors . The windowed open eat-in kitchen features an attractive tile floor, stainless steel countertops and appliances including a Wolf stove and wood cabinets. The split layout is perfect for entertaining. The bath has subway tiles, a basket weave tiled floor and pedestal sink. There are three large closets with ample storage space. 229 East 79th Street is a full service cooperative with a renovated lobby and 6 apartments per floor. There is a 24 hour doorman, resident super, very attentive staff, a furnished landscaped roof deck with Wi-Fi service, laundry and bike rooms. The building offers Spectrum, Verizon FiOS or RCN Cable service. 70% financing is allowed. Guarantors and Pied-a-Terre's are case-by-case and pets allowed with board approval. Close to Citarella, Whole Foods and Fairway grocery stores; John Jay, Carl Schurz and Central Park and transportation.
